Cellular and humoral immune alterations in thymectomized patients for thymoma

Abstract: The aim of this study was to analyze the impact of thymectomy on kinetics of the immune reconstitution in thymoma patients. Nine consecutive patients with completely resected thymoma were enrolled. Immunophenotype analysis (total lymphocytes, CD3, CD4, CD8, CD19, NK subsets) and detection of autoantibodies at 6, 12, 18, and 24 months after thymectomy were planned. “…The existence of CD34 pos lymphoid precursors endowed with the ability of differentiating in NK cells in vitro have been also reported in human thymus (31). However, patients either affected by the Di George syndrome (32) or undergone thymectomy (33, 34) and splenectomy (35) have normal frequencies of circulating NK cells, that are also phenotypically and functionally similar to those of healthy donors (30). For that reason, thymus as well as spleen are not considered major sites of NK cell ontogenesis.…”

“…The average human and mouse thymus also contains class-switched membrane-IgG+ cells [ 88 , 89 , 90 ]. Using tissue specimens collected from subjects ranging in age from 5 days to 71 years, it was found that starting during the first year of life, CD138+ plasma cells begin accumulating in the thymic perivascular space where they constitutively produce IgG without the need for additional stimulation [ 91 ]. Most thymic IgG-secreting cells produced IgG3 and, to a lesser extent, IgG1.…”
